The Japanese Fan, 1914

EDITORS COMMENTS
is a captivating oil painting on canvas by the talented artist William Strang. This exquisite artwork measures 91x76 cm and was originally displayed at Colnaghi & Co. Ltd. in London, UK. In this enchanting portrait, we are introduced to a graceful female figure adorned with an intricate feather head dress that adds an air of elegance to her presence. Seated against a backdrop of vibrant flowers and a delicate vase, she holds a beautifully crafted Japanese fan in her hand. Strang's attention to detail is evident as he skillfully captures the fine texture of the feathers and intricacies of the fan's design. The woman's serene expression suggests both poise and mystery, inviting viewers into her world. This painting offers us a glimpse into early 20th-century society where fans were not only fashionable accessories but also symbols of sophistication and refinement. Through his masterful brushstrokes, Strang transports us back in time, evoking nostalgia for an era when artistry merged seamlessly with fashion. "The Japanese Fan" is truly a testament to Strang's artistic prowess and serves as a reminder of the timeless allure found within classical portraiture.
